I went on accutane 4-5 years ago and I have had pretty good skin since. (My dermatologist put me on birth control a few months after accutane from some hormonal breakouts I was having and I've been on it since, and it worked wonders.)

The last few months I always have at least one or two big cystic pimples on my face and some little ones here and there. My BC switched but I was breaking out on the old one too (both yazmin generics, Ocelia to syeda). Topical creams don't do anything for these pimples, prescription or over the counter, all they do is leave a big red dry patch around the pimple. Thus it's actually just easier to let them be..except they're there and bad for at least two weeks, takes three probably to go away completely.

Am I getting to the point of needing accutane a second time? Is it something else hormonal? I've not had any new stress or anything like that. I see my dermatologist Thursday, I'm just looking for some advice now. The worst part is I can't do anything about these pimples...trying to treat them does nothing but leave a red patch and an unchanged pimple.

The reason Yasmin works for acne is because it contains a low dose of spironolactone in addition to the BC. Many women need more spiro to clear. Yaz = about a 15mg of spironolactone. I had to go to 75mg of spiro to clear. I would totally try spiro.
